The Technologist assists faculty by managing the use of facilities and providing input around instructional plans for practical skills based on established learning objectives. Additionally, the Technologist demonstrates skills to students and provides remedial assistance for those students who require further assistance in mastering practical skills.
Successful candidates will be required to conduct work on-site five days per week, Monday to Friday, between the hours of 7: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. at Conestoga's Skilled Trades Campus located at 25 Reuter Dr. in Cambridge.
Responsibilities
Demonstrate the safe use of equipment and practical skills to students
Provide remedial instruction to students requiring further assistance
Set up, operate, and maintain a variety of machines and equipment
Evaluate equipment and supplies prior to ordering
Prepare purchase requisitions for student supplies and equipment
Maintain inventory of program supplies and operating program equipment
Liaise with suppliers and vendors to procure equipment and equipment donations
Perform minor repairs on equipment or coordinate with outside contractors for shop or equipment repairs
Provide input to faculty regarding instruction plans for practical, skills-based learning
Provide input on course content and set up of programs to support effective delivery
Offer guidance and direction to part-time staff and work-study students
Qualifications
Refrigeration and Air Conditioning Systems Mechanic (313A), Residential Air Conditioning Systems Mechanic (313D), Sheet Metal Worker (308A), or Residential (Low Rise) Sheet Metal Installer (308R) certificate of qualification is required
Gas Technician 2 (G.2) licence is an asset
A minimum of five years of relevant, practical experience is required
